首頁 > 資料庫 > mysql教程 > 為什麼我在 MySQL 中收到「寫入檔案時出錯...(錯誤代碼:28)」?

為什麼我在 MySQL 中收到「寫入檔案時出錯...(錯誤代碼:28)」?

Linda Hamilton
發布: 2024-11-21 01:13:14
原創
742 人瀏覽過

Why am I Receiving

排除「MySQL/寫入檔案錯誤(Errcode 28)」

遇到錯誤「寫入檔案'/tmp/MY1fnqpm'時出錯(在MySQL 資料庫操作的上下文中出現錯誤代碼:28)...」引起了對伺服器上文件儲存潛在問題的擔憂。

要調查根本原因,請使用 perror 指令。執行 perror 28 將提供錯誤代碼的解釋:

$ perror 28
OS error code  28:  No space left on device
登入後複製

根據此輸出,您的檔案系統可能已達到其儲存容量。錯誤訊息明確指出“設備上沒有剩餘空間”,表示磁碟空間不足,無法完成 MySQL 嘗試的檔案操作。

要解決此問題,您必須釋放伺服器上的磁碟空間。這可以透過刪除不必要的檔案、最佳化資料庫表或調整分割區大小以為檔案系統分配更多空間來實現。釋放足夠的空間後,重新啟動 MySQL 服務以確保其識別更新的檔案系統容量。

以上是為什麼我在 MySQL 中收到「寫入檔案時出錯...(錯誤代碼:28)」?的詳細內容。更多資訊請關注PHP中文網其他相關文章!

來源:php.cn
本網站聲明
本文內容由網友自願投稿,版權歸原作者所有。本站不承擔相應的法律責任。如發現涉嫌抄襲或侵權的內容,請聯絡admin@php.cn
作者最新文章
熱門教學
更多>
最新下載
更多>
網站特效
網站源碼
網站素材
前端模板